"Bonanza Bros." is a platform video game that was first released in 1990 for the Sega Genesis (also known as the Sega Mega Drive).

The game was developed by Sega AM7 and was published by Sega.

The game was well-received and has since become a classic of the Sega Genesis library.

In "Bonanza Bros." the player takes on the role of either Robo or Mobo, two bumbling thieves who are tasked with robbing various buildings.

The game is set up in a series of levels, each of which takes place in a different building.

The player must navigate through each level, avoiding guards and other obstacles, and collecting items along the way.

The ultimate goal is to reach the treasure room at the end of each level and collect as much treasure as possible.

Gameplay in "Bonanza Bros." is challenging but fair.

The player must avoid guards, who patrol the levels and will attempt to stop the player if they are spotted.

To avoid the guards, the player can use various tools and items, such as smoke bombs and doors that can be closed to block the guards' line of sight.

There are also various obstacles that the player must overcome, such as locked doors and elevators.

To help the player along, there are also various items that can be collected, such as keys that can open doors and treasure that can be collected for points.
